Welcome to Episode 90 of the Eat for Endurance Podcast, featuring sports dietitian and ultra runner Julie Shobe, MS RDN.
Julie is a second-time guest on the show, and I brought her back to tell me all about her recent Zion 100 mile finish. In case you missed it, we did an in-depth episode (number 69) all about how to fuel an ultra marathon. So think of today's episode as a sequel, where instead of general ultra nutrition advice we talk specifically about how Julie created her own fueling plan, what that looked like during training, and how everything played out for her on race day. And as we all know when it comes to these longer endurance events, things rarely go according to plan!
A large reason why Julie wanted to do a 100 miler was to have that personal experience for her client work, since she had never run one before. She shares all the lessons she learned, including things about her nutrition that surprised her, what didn’t go as well as she had hoped, plus some funny stories. We also go off on a few tangents, and even touch on the recent drama about Spring Energy’s Awesome Sauce.
I hope you enjoy this episode and find it useful, especially for those of you training for ultras!
